October 13, 2009 Common Council Minutes

October 13, 2009

The City of Owen Common Council met in regular session on Tuesday, October 13, 2009 at 7:00 p.m. at City Hall. Mayor Timothy Swiggum presided and City Clerk/Treasurer Terri Ernst served as secretary. Present Alderpersons: Tolzmann, Lulloff, Lorence, Riihinen and Heggemeier. Absent was Shelton. A quorum being present, the meeting was called to order. Also present was Deputy City Clerk/Treasurer Cindy Cardinal.

Approve Minutes
A Heggemeier/Tolzmann motion and subsequent vote approved the minutes for the 9/22/09 meeting.
Treasurer’s Report
A Tolzmann/Lorence motion and subsequent vote approved the Treasurer’s report for September 2009.
Police Report
A Heggemeier/Lulloff motion and subsequent vote approved the Owen-Withee Police report for September 2009.
House of Friends Donation
Present were HOF’s Board Members, Volunteers and students to express their appreciation of the City’s support in previous years and why each of them enjoy and benefit from the HOF’s after school program. A Heggemeier/Tolzmann motion and subsequent vote approved a donation for 2009 of $3,000 to be paid from the Community Discretionary Fund.
Police Agreement
A Tolzmann/Lulloff motion and subsequent vote approved the Owen & Withee Police Agreement for 2010 at $52,539.00.
Public Opinion
Present: Nathan LePage with the OW Enterprise, Jennifer Shelton, Alicia Ackerman, Ingrid Kindler Bishop, Pedro Montes and HOF students. There was no public comment.

Handbook
A Lulloff/Riihinen motion and subsequent vote approved to keep the present residency requirement at 1 year.

2009 Budget Amendments
Clerk Ernst presented 2009 budget amendments. All Resolutions may be viewed upon request at City Hall. A Lulloff/Riihinen motion and subsequent vote approved the following: Resolution #2009-20 for Police Dept. telephone, operating supplies, ICop and time clock.; Resolution #2009-21 Economic Development; and Resolution #2009-22 Community Discretionary Fund.

2010 Budget
Clerk Ernst presented the 2008 Financial Statements prepared by Hawkins, Ash, Baptie and Co., that were delivered that same day. Also presented was a budget plan now through December. A Personnel Closed Session meeting was scheduled for Monday, October 19, 2009 at 4 pm. A Finance meeting was scheduled for Friday, October 23, 2009 at 8:30 a.m. Currently the 2010 renewal for health insurance with United Health Care has come in with a 19.9% increase. City Employees have already completed health insurance applications to submit for proposals with other insurance carriers. A Heggemeier/Lorence motion and subsequent vote approved the budget information presented and the meetings scheduled.

Audit Proposals
Proposals were submitted from Hawkins, Ash, Baptie and Co., Vig and Associates and Clifton Gunderson. A Lorence/Heggemeier motion and subsequent vote approved to hire Clifton Gunderson for audit services 2009 through 2011 with conditions discussed.

DOA Survey
Clerk Ernst urged all Council members and Owen residents to complete the online survey at the Wisconsin Department of Administration website http://doa.wi.gov/WEBSurveys/TakeSurvey.aspx?SurveyID=N2KIm12K. This survey allows to demographically site areas in the state that are in need of Housing, Public Facilities, and Economic and Business Development. Every year the City applies for a CDBG Grant. The City of Owen has not been awarded a grant since the 1980’s. If awarded to the City it would allow residents to apply for funds in order to remodel and fix up their homes. There is also a consideration that the manner in which grants were awarded in the past may be changed to selections made to counties allowing funds to be available for countywide use every 5-6 years.

Operator’s License
A Tolzmann/Lulloff motion and subsequent vote and subsequent vote approved an operator’s license to Tracey Taylor at Scott & Lori’s Family Foods.

Payroll Report
Presented were time cards for all employees and overtime report for the pay period of 9/5/09 through 10/2/09. A Lorence/Tolzmann motion and subsequent vote approved the report. Overtime was reported for water search, computer recycling day and police emergency.

Vouchers
A question was raised and answered on Check #40850. A Heggemeier/Lulloff motion and subsequent vote approved paying the following vouchers: City Pooled 40799-40876, City Total $56,173.30 Water Total $49,774.72, Sewer total $9,737.74, CDBG #1006.

Adjourn
A Tolzmann/Riihinen motion and subsequent vote approved to adjourn the 10/13/09 open session meeting at 8:44 p.m.
